What does Bond No. 9 Dubai Emerald smell like?
Bond No. 9 Dubai Emerald opens with Saffron, Hyssop and Rose; a heart of Balsamic Notes, Balsamic Notes and Orris; drying down to Patchouli, Sandalwood, Amber, Cypriol and Leather, from notes Brand-Official publishes. Those notes read as aromatic, floral, spicy, amber, woody, leather, the coarse families Bond No. 9 (official) cites. How it wears depends on your skin and the concentration. What fragrances share notes with Dubai Emerald?
Nishane Nefs (shares Balsamic Notes, Saffron, Leather); Al Haramain Portfolio Imperial Oud (shares Balsamic Notes, Sandalwood, Amber); Al Haramain Portfolio Potrait Scandal (shares Cypriol, Leather, Sandalwood).
